MUL 120 - Woodwind Lessons IV


Woodwind Lessons I - IV are the study of music skills as they apply to playing woodwind instruments. Music theory, sound production techniques, breathing, posture, and knowledge of repertoire are developed through weekly reinforcement. Students choose an instrument from the woodwind family (clarinet, saxophone, flute, etc.) and meet once a week in a private lesson. Practice time outside of class is required.
Credits: 1
